刚接触MYSQL哪位大虾指点下
怎样实现ORACLE中的(+)例如:select * from a,b where a.attr1(+)=b.attr1
十分感谢

解决方案 »

  1.   

    目前的SQL标准中已经把 left join, right join, inner join 列入标准了。
    所有不管哪个数据库产品中,你都可以试一下。 select * from a left join b on a.attr1=b.attr1 
      

  2.   

    select * from a left join b on a.attr1=b.attr1 
    or
    select * from a right join b on a.attr1=b.attr1 
      

  3.   


    select * from a left join b on a.attr1=b.attr1 
    select * from a right join b on a.attr1=b.attr1 join,(+)号的左右就是LEFT JOIN 和 RIGHT JOIN啦。